Summary

Rich reacts to the news that Lamar Jackson actually hurt his hip when doing that 100% completely unnecessary flip when scoring a rushing TD against the Chiefs on Monday Night, and weighs in on Urban Meyer’s bumpy start to his NFL career and if the Jaguars’ head coach would be better off going back to the college game, possibly taking the USC job. IndyCar Driver Graham Rahal drops by the studio to talk with Rich about the upcoming Long Beach Grand Prix, and to kick off their annual Ohio State-Michigan trash talk rivalry. ‘Brother from Another’ Co-host Michael Smith tells Rich why he’s not buying Doc Rivers’ comments saying the 76ers want to keep Ben Simmons on the team after the Sixers’ PG requested a trade.
